Output 42953c1aa659cdb3e3b429a38ef674192e380657c57c866f105d3618e277e663:8

value
1002550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3940ab2386b721996dc764648586312e8640ba18 OP_EQUALVERIFY OP_CHECKSIG
address
16DizBWgsBxa28zxDeQXBVUjACfQwr6DNj
transaction
42953c1aa659cdb3e3b429a38ef674192e380657c57c866f105d3618e277e663
spent
true